This new agenda for the managerial mind will change the way you think and do business.

Eugene Sadler-Smith, a leading intuition researcher and educator in business and management, argues that human beings have one brain but two minds analytical and intuitive. Management has overlooked the importance of intuition, and under-exploited the potential that the intuitive mind has to contribute in areas as diverse as decision making, creativity, team working, entrepreneurship, business ethics and leadership.

Autorenportrait

Dr Eugene Sadler-Smith, Professor of Management Development and Organization Behaviour, School of Management, University of Surrey, UK. Before becoming an academic he worked in human resource development in the gas industry. His research interests are currently centred upon the role of intuitive judgement in decision making and management. His research has been published widely in journals such as theAcademy of Management Executive, Academy of Management Learning and Education, British Journal of Psychology, Journal of Occupational& Organizational Psychology, Journal of Organizational Behaviour, Management Learning, Long Range Planning, andOrganization Studies. Eugene Sadler-Smith is joint Editor-in-Chief of Management Learning. He has researched and published widely in the field of learning and development and is author of several books includingLearning and Development for Managers: Perspectives from Research and Practice (Blackwell/Wiley, 2006) andInside Intuition (Routledge, 2008). His intuition research has featured inThe Times and on BBC Radio 4.
